** ALBANIA. Radio Tirana is making some frequency changes as of November 20/UT 21 to resolve interference or propagation problems,
all 100 kW Shijak, UT:
2001-2030 Italian 6000 ex-6155, Mon-Sat, non-direxional
2100-2130 English to Europe 7430 ex-7520, Mon-Sat, 300 degrees
0000-0130 Albanian to North America 6130 ex-6110, daily, 300 degrees
0130-0145 English to North America 6130 ex-7425, Tue-Sun, 300 degrees
0245-0300 English to North America 6130 ex-7425, Tue-Sun, 300 degrees

** JAPAN [and non]. After detecting all the TA carriers the previous evening --- see CROATIA [and non], I was motivated to look for Trans-Pacific MW the morning of Nov 20. Again with the DX-398 set on 9-kHz spacing, and on battery power inside the house with some noise but in the quietest spot I could find, too cold outside, I stepped thru all the channels with BFO on, and could hear the same pitch het on most of the appropriate frequencies, except as noted, but too weak for any audio, except as noted. (The LSB/SSB is slightly offset on this receiver, which is convenient for this purpose, altho I could zero it by taking off the faceplate and adjusting a pot.) It helped to switch between LSB and USB to minimize QRM from the NAm 10-kHz-spaced stations. In two or three scans between 1230 and 1245 UT, all these carriers were looping NW/SE more or less, using internal ferrite antenna only, just as the TA ones had been NE/SW:

558, 567, 576, 594, 603, 648, 666, 693, 702, 711, 729, 738, 747, 756, 774, 828, 846, 855, 873, 882, 891, 945, 972, 981, 1008, 1044, 1053, 1134, 1143, 1179, 1242, 1251, 1323, 1475, 1593.

The strongest ones were on 774 and 972, so I went back and listened to those for a while to see if I could pull any audio. Now I have plugged in the AC adapter, since the batteries are getting weak.

747, at 1252, yes! Bits of clearly enunciated English by YL, apparently language lesson, mixed with Japanese, and music riffs, cues to speak in the lessons.

972, at 1254, some audio, think it was Korean as expected but not positive.

1098, circa 1300 add another frequency with a carrier.

855, at 1308, stepping thru the scan with BFO on, this one was a different pitch, obviously off-frequency, not sure which side.

774, at 1310, definitely in Japanese.

The big 500 kW NHK Radio 2 stations on 747 and 774 were expected to be the easiest catches here in deep NAm, as they have been before. This is the educational network which includes some foreign languages, altho WRTH 2009 does not mention LL: English. 747 is JOIB Sapporo, Hokkaido and 774 is JOUB Akita, on the far side of northern Honshu.

855, the off-frequency one is surely KOREA NORTH, as in http://www.myradiobase.de/mediumwave/mwoffset.txt




``855.055 KRE KCBS Pyongyang Pangsong (Sangwon) 2100-2030 [855.0454-] 20090110``. WRTH 2009 lists this as 500 kW in the Asia/Pacific list; not in the domestic sexion page 253-254, but in the international sexion page 446, as apparently for S Korea and // SW 3250, 3320, 4405, 6250, 6285, 6400, 9325 and several MW frequencies.

972 is surely the 1500 kW KBS station HLCA in Dangjin, KOREA SOUTH.

1475 (definitely not on-channel 1476) is surely the 700 kW RTM Labuan, in Tuaran, Sabah, MALAYSIA which per WRTH is only on air at 1100-1330.

Could make educated guesses about many of the others, but I`ll stop there. Local sunrise was 1314 UT (Glenn Hauser, Enid OK, DX LISTENING DIGEST)

** RUSSIA. 4996, Nov 20 at 0627 binary timecode signals, maybe at the rate of 10 per second? Seems transmitted in straight CW, 0630 into solid carrier, quite weak but separable from WWV. Surely RWM Moscow.

9996, Nov 20 at 0658 found same binary signals as a semihour earlier, and stronger here, also less QRM from weaker WWV/H 10000. Format also matches with solid carrier from 0700 to 0708, and did not detect any minute markers, but surely there was something. Nothing audible 0708-0709, but 0709-0710 sent RWM ID multiple times on CW – just ``RWM``, no V, CQ or DE. 0710 finally started conventional timesignals with second-pips, but some of them were double just before bottoms of minutes, continuing past 0713 when I quit.

This reception correlates well with R. Rossii Moscow-area site on 9840 at same time. WRTH shows both RWM frequencies as 5 kW, 24 hours; also 24h on 8 kW 14996 (Glenn Hauser, OK, DX LISTENING DIGEST)
